Introducing – The Czapek Antarctique P.04 Lanikai x Collective Horology

Independent watchmaker Czapek launched its first luxury sports watch – the Antarctique – with an in-house movement in 2020, with the inaugural Terre Adélie edition. Sporting different dial colours and textures and two case sizes, the 40.5mm edition of the Antarctique has been selected by Collective Horology for its fourth collaboration watch.
